Some casinos use technology to monitor their guests’ activity. For example, some have cameras in the ceiling that allow surveillance staff to look down through one-way glass at players at table games and slot machines. This type of technology allows the casino to catch any suspicious behavior quickly and take action accordingly. Other casinos have “chip tracking,” in which betting chips with built-in microcircuitry interact with electronic systems at the tables to enable the casino to oversee the exact amount wagered minute by minute and warn employees of any statistical deviation from expected results.

In most casinos, if you have a hand of 21 on your first twocards, this is known as “blackjack” or a “natural” and is an automatic winner. Blackjacks are usually paid 3:2 unless the dealer has a blackjack, in which case the players push and no bets are exchanged.

In some casinos, blackjacks are now paid 6:5 instead of the standard 3:2 payout. This change increases the house edge and reduces the effectiveness of card counting. It is recommended that players only play in casinos that offer the proper payouts.

A good blackjack strategy is to keep a running count of the cards that have been dealt. This will allow the player to know when the deck is favorable for the player. There are a number of ways to keep track of the cards, including taking notes as they are dealt and using a special system that adds up the values of each card as they are turned over. Keeping a running count will help the player to place bets with more accuracy. The running count can be converted to a true count, which is more useful in predicting the advantage that the player has over the dealer. The true count takes the running total and divides it by the number of decks in play. Practice keeping a running count with a single deck of cards to get the hang of it. Once you’re comfortable with this, you can try counting multiple decks.

In MMA, there are many different types of bets that can be placed on a fight. Some of the most popular bets include the moneyline and the over/under on how many rounds a fight will last. In addition, bettors can place Method-of-Victory bets on how a fighter will win a particular match. These bets are usually based on whether the fighter will win by KO, TKO, submission, or a judge decision.

MMA betting is newer to the sports scene than other sports such as football, baseball, and basketball, and therefore the oddsmakers have less experience setting lines for it. This can make it difficult for bettors to find advantageous betting odds, but that doesn’t mean that there aren’t any opportunities to get a great deal on a wager.

One way to do this is by line shopping before placing a bet. The more sportsbooks you shop, the better chance you will have of getting a favorable price. Even if the price differences are small, it is still worth taking the time to look for the best prices because they can add up over the long run.

Another way to improve your MMA betting odds is by parlaying your bets. Parlaying bets increases your potential payout, but it also carries more risk since you need to win all of your bets in order to cash out. As such, it is important to study the odds of your bets and only parlay if you feel comfortable with the risk.

In addition to betting on the outcome of a fight, MMA bettors can also place prop bets. Prop bets involve wagering on specific events during a fight, and they can range from how many total rounds a fight will last to who will score the first knockdown. Gambling involves risking something of value on an event that is determined at least in part by chance, such as a lottery ticket, scratchcard or betting on sports events. It’s a popular global activity and there are countless games to choose from. Skill-based games are particularly popular, with players competing to devise tactics and win cash prizes. The thrill of winning and the release of dopamine in the brain are other attractive aspects of gambling.

The amount of money legally wagered each year on gambling is around $10 trillion (illegal gambling may be much higher). Lotteries are the largest form of gambling and are found in all countries, while organized football (soccer) pools, horse races and sporting event wagering are also common in many nations. Online gambling has become increasingly common as technology advances, with a number of websites offering both real and practice money games.

The History of Horse Racing

Horse racing is a sport in which horses compete for prize money. It has a long history and is one of the oldest sporting events in the world, dating back to the Greek Olympic games before 1000 B.C.

Races vary in distance and are run on a variety of surfaces. They can be flat (over a straight course) or jumpy (over obstacles). In some countries, such as Australia, England, France and Japan, they are usually run on turf surfaces, while in the United States and Canada, they are often on dirt tracks.
